Replacement for backgroundrb?

We currently run backgroundrb to do a few things that need to happen every minute or so, i.e. check for email from a Google email account, re-index Xapian, that kind of thing. BackgroundRB has served us well but it's kind of a memory hog and we'd really like to investigate the possibility for swapping it out for something else a little less memory intensive but can still do cron like processing. We've looked at Workling, DelayedJob, and a few others but they don't have the cron like behaviour. Does anyone have any suggestions?

You could still use Workling combined with any background processor it supports and call it from cron.
